package handlerstub
import (
"sync"
"github.com/kubeedge/kubeedge/tests/stubs/common/types"
)
// NewPodManager creates pod manger
func NewPodManager() (*PodManager, error) {
pm := &PodManager{}
return pm, nil
}
// PodManager is a manager watch pod change event
type PodManager struct {
// pods map
pods sync.Map
}
// AddPod adds pod in cache
func (pm *PodManager) AddPod(k string, v types.FakePod) {
pm.pods.Store(k, v)
}
// DeletePod deletes pod in cache
func (pm *PodManager) DeletePod(k string) {
pm.pods.Delete(k)
}
// ListPods lists all pods in cache
func (pm *PodManager) ListPods() []types.FakePod {
pods := make([]types.FakePod, 0)
pm.pods.Range(func(k, v interface{}) bool {
pods = append(pods, v.(types.FakePod))
return true
})
return pods
}
